What comes to mind when you see the letters: EPP? Is it Enhanced Profile Protocol, Erythropoietic ProtoPorphyria, or Extended Projection Principle? These are just three of the many ways this initialism is used, but on the quilting front, EPP stands for English Paper Piecing.
At home or on-the-go, EPP is a fabulous way to occupy your time with a threaded needle. Once you gather your basic supplies, projects involve wrapping fabric around paper templates that can then be hand-sewn into intricate designs. This seems simple enough, doesn’t it? It really is unless you do too much research and find yourself mired in the options relating to fabric, thread, tools, design, and technique. This is when process completely sabotages progress!
Join us in September and October as we explore everything Kym has learned along the way in her Grandmother’s Flower Garden quilt project journey begun in 2011. September will include an informational session with examples for you to compare and contrast. In October, we will take what we learned in September and put it into action with a hands-on session.
Hopefully, you will benefit from her tumble down the slippery slope of research so you can complete your future quilt in less than 14 years. Have you already completed an EPP project? It would be wonderful to learn about your experience and see the fruits of your labor. Please bring any and all EPP projects that you have finished or have in process so we can celebrate you and your abundance of EPP - Extra Patience & Perseverance!

Catherine Theron - Posey Band Sampler a Counted Thread Project
Time: Will be announced later
This 4” x 9” band sampler is worked on 32ct linen using silk threads in shades of blue, green, gold & red.
Motifs in each band features various stylized flowers and a nice selection of counted sampler stitches including Smyrna Cross, Long-Arm Cross, Petit Point, Double Running, Spiral Trellis, Four-Sided, Diagonal Cross, Satin, Rice-Stitch, Diagonal Queen, Queen, Chain Stitch, Montenegrin, and Satin Cushion.
Dividing bands in various shades of gold are worked between the motifs introducing more counted stitches.
Ability to read charts and stitch diagrams plus have knowledge of basic counted thread stitches is a must.
2-day workshop - Intermediate-Advanced level

Catherine Theron - Americana Sewing Roll
This primitive, American-style sewing roll features an exterior worked in Florentine Stitch with DMC flosses and an interior pocketed with counted thread designs worked in subtle Sampler Threads. The finished size is approximately 6” x 15”. The colors used are soft pinks to raspberry red, greens, and golds.
The bottom pocket features a charming basket of flowers surrounded by an alphabet, bees, & family initials. The middle pocket is filled with your personalization & more bees. It also houses a needle case featuring a bee keep and containing wool pages & wee pockets. The top area houses a pin keep with the saying “Polite Pins for Busy Bees”. A wee Scissors Minder completes the piece.
Stitches used include Smyrna Cross, Cross over one, Satin Stitch, Four-Sided Stitch, Stem Stitch, Satin Cushion Stitch, Nun’s Stitch, Spiral Trellis, and Florentine Stitch.
1-day class
